Select Brand:

Show All


£10.48

Dispatch on next business day

£6.89

Dispatch on next business day

£103.33

Dispatch on next business day

£3.21

Dispatch on next business day

£56.88

Dispatch on next business day

£36.45

Dispatch on next business day

£46.69

Dispatch on next business day

£19.21

Dispatch on next business day

£92.72

Dispatch on next business day

£1.88

Dispatch on next business day

£10.72

Dispatch on next business day

£4.83

Dispatch on next business day